
A grand concert unfolded at Hyderabad’s Bagh-e-Mustafa Ground late on Sunday night as part of the Independence Day and Marka-e-Haq festivities with an 80-minute fireworks display, earning praise from Governor Kamran Khan Tessori.
Governor Kamran Khan Tessori commended the event’s vibrancy and the concerted efforts of MQM-P leaders in organizing the night.
The celebration featured a mesmerizing fireworks show set to illuminate the skyline. Tessori also revealed that a similar program is planned at Puqqa Qila Ground, alongside upcoming IT training programs complete with 1,000 computers, 50 instructors, and a launch at an MQM-founded university campus.

The crowd at Bagh-e-Mustafa Ground in Hyderabad roared with excitement as Ali Zafar took the stage. His presence alone electrified the atmosphere, drawing massive applause from the audience.

As the headlining act of the night, Zafar opened with a patriotic number that set the tone for the celebration. The audience waved flags and sang along, many capturing the moment on their phones.
Furthermore, he confirmed the disbursement of Rs 5 billion via PIDCL under the Hyderabad Development Package, with a second installment forthcoming, ensuring project rollouts and job creation.
Additionally, two dormant Red Cross hospitals in Hyderabad will be reactivated, and several federal ministers are expected to visit Hyderabad s business community to discuss further development initiatives.
This celebration at Bagh-e-Mustafa illustrates a broader push toward civic uplift and community engagement in Hyderabad.
